JavaScript .toUTCString()

The .toUTCString() method is used to convert a given Date object’s content into a string according to the Coordinated Universal Time (UTC).

Syntax

myDate.toUTCString();

Example

Get the Date object as a string, according to UTC:

const date = new Date('1 Aug 2023 08:54:00');
const utcDateString = date.toUTCString();
console.log(utcDateString);

This will result in the following code:

Tue, 01 Aug 2023 08:54:00 GMT
